Getting Started with Paybis

Paybis is a service that allows you to start using it. To do this, you will need to first register and verify your account. Let’s take a closer look at these steps.

Registration

Visit the Paybis website to sign up and click the “Sign Up” button in the upper right corner. You’ll be asked to provide your email address and create a password. Once you’ve completed this step, you’ll receive a confirmation email to activate your account.

Verification Process

You will need to prove your identity before you can trade on Paybis. This is required to ensure compliance with Anti-Money Laundering and Know Your Customer (KYC). To complete the verification process, you’ll be asked to provide personal information such as your full name, date of birth, address, and a valid ID document (e.g., passport, driver’s license, or ID card). In most cases, the verification process is quick and can be completed within a few hours.

Supported Cryptocurrencies and Payment Methods

Paybis offers a diverse range of cryptocurrencies and payment methods to cater to various user needs. Let’s get into the details.

Cryptocurrencies

Paybis supports several popular c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), Ripple (XRP), Bitcoin Cash (BCH), Stellar (XLM), and many more. This wide selection allows users to trade and invest in various digital assets according to their preferences and risk tolerance.

Payment Methods

Paybis’ key advantage is its wide range of payment options. Users can choose from options like credit and debit cards (Visa and Mastercard), bank transfers, and electronic wallets like Skrill and Neteller. This flexibility allows users to fund their accounts quickly and perform transactions efficiently.

Fees and Limits

It is important to understand the limitations and fees associated with Paybis in order to have seamless trading.

Transaction Fees

Paybis charges competitive fees to its services. Fees vary depending on how the transaction is paid and what type it is. For example, purchasing cryptocurrencies with a credit or debit card typically incurs a higher fee compared to using a bank transfer. Paybis makes it easy to see and calculate its transaction costs on the website.

Deposit and Withdrawal Limits

Paybis imposes limits on deposit and withdrawal transactions to ensure the platform’s security and maintain regulatory compliance. These limits are dependent on the verification level of the user and the payment method chosen. Generally, fully verified users enjoy higher limits, while unverified users face lower limits. You should also be aware that certain payment methods like credit cards may have lower limits because of additional restrictions by the card issuer.

Security and Privacy

Paybis is committed to privacy and security. We have implemented various measures to ensure that your funds and personal information are protected.

The platform employs advanced security features such as two-factor authentication (2FA), which adds an extra layer of protection to users’ accounts. Additionally, Paybis complies with strict regulatory requirements, including GDPR, to ensure users’ data privacy.

Paybis also uses secure and reputable wallets to store cryptocurrencies, minimizing the risk of hacks and theft. However, it’s always recommended that users store their digital assets in their own private wallets, especially for long-term holding.

Customer Support

Effective customer support is essential for any cryptocurrency exchange platform, and Paybis delivers in this regard. Users can access the platform’s support team through live chat, email, or phone. The website also has a comprehensive help center and FAQ section, providing answers to common questions and issues.

Paybis vs. Binance

When deciding between Paybis and Binance, it’s essential to consider the differences between the two platforms to determine which one best suits your needs. Let’s take a look at the main points of comparison:

  1. The Binance supports a wider range of cryptocurrencies than Paybis. With hundreds of digital assets available for trading, Binance caters to users looking for a more diverse selection.
  2. Payment Methods: Paybis provides more options for fiat currency transactions, with support for credit/debit cards, bank transfers, and electronic wallets like Skrill and Neteller. Binance primarily supports credit/debit card purchases and bank transfers.
  3. Fees: Binance is known for its low trading fees, which can be even further reduced by using the platform’s native token, Binance Coin (BNB). Paybis offers competitive fees, but they may be higher than Binance, especially for credit card transactions.
  4. User Interface: Paybis focuses on simplicity and user-friendliness, making it an excellent choice for beginners. Binance offers a more advanced trading interface that might be better suited for experienced traders.
  5. Customer Service: While both platforms offer responsive customer support, Paybis tends have a more personal approach with live chat, email and phone support. Binance mainly relies on a comprehensive help center, FAQs, and email support.
